The term “nursing home” is often used interchangeably with assisted living or other senior housing options; but a nursing home is a skilled nursing facility for individuals with serious, debilitating short- or long-term health issues. So even the best nursing homes in Indian Point, PA may not be right for seniors who don’t require round-the-clock care.

Cost of nursing homes in Indian Point, PA

The average cost of senior living in Indian Point is $6,592 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Prompton, PA with an average of $3,676 per month.

Senior living costs in Indian Point v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 4 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Indian Point, PA
Column state: Pennsylvania
Column national: U.S.
Community typeIndian Point, PAPennsylvaniaU.S.
Nursing Homes$6,592/mo$4,732/mo$4,836/mo
Assisted Living$6,133/mo$4,271/mo$4,612/mo
Memory Care$7,050/mo$5,453/mo$5,372/mo
Independent Living$6,293/mo$4,265/mo$4,070/mo

Nursing homes cost trends in Indian Point, PA

The table below shows how monthly nursing homes costs in Indian Point have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Indian Point, PA$5,495/mo$5,180/mo+6.1%
Pennsylvania$5,615/mo$5,383/mo+4.3%
National$5,667/mo$5,383/mo+5.3%
